On Sat, 18 Oct 2003 00:26:48 +0000 (UTC), Pete Brown <petes.inboxnopsamternet.com> wrote: > Hi Brother Hinz > > I note you drive a 1999 9-5 2.3. > I am thinking of changing from my 1996 900 to a 1999 2.3 se or Aero. > Could I ask what sort of MPG are you getting? It varies from 25 to 27, with mixed city and rural driving (I live in a rural area, but drive 90 miles a day into downtown Milwaukee). My driving style has been described as "Spirited". > Are you also aware of anything I should look out for when choosing? Unless you're keen on changing timing belts every 30K miles, avoid the V6. The ventilated front seats sound silly, but are very nice on a hot day. The trunk holds more than it looks like it would, and I've had no problems of note (car is at 65K miles at the moment). I'd buy another one if this one were wrecked, so I guess that says something. The LPT engine "only" puts out 170 BHP, but it's certainly more than sufficient for enthusiastic driving. Some day I might buy an upgraded box, but it hasn't become a priority yet. I think you'd find it nice, but I've never owned an NG900 to compare it to so I have no direct comparison. Dave Hinz
